The Hingham Historical Society is hosting a free preview screening and community discussion of The American Revolution, the highly anticipated new PBS documentary series from award-winning filmmakers Ken Burns, Sarah Botstein, and David Schmidt.
This special event offers a 46-minute sneak peek of the twelve hour series before it premieres on PBS on Sunday, November 16, 2025 at 8pm. Representatives from the Hingham Historical Society, the Town of Hingham, Hingham Public Schools, and Revolution 250 will participate in each screening to welcome guests and moderate a Q&A and community discussion following the film.
